#57f5e0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#57f5e0 is composed of 34.1% red, 96.1% green and 87.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 8.6%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 172 degrees, a saturation of 88.8% and a lightness of 65.1%. #57f5e0 color hex could be obtained by blending #aeffff with #00ebc1. Closest websafe color is: #66ffcc.

#57f5e0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#57f5e0 has RGB values of R:87, G:245, B:224 and CMYK values of C:0.64, M:0, Y:0.09,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 5764576.
